Buying Guide

Match stabilizer length to hunting setup

Shorter 8–12 inch stabilizers improve maneuverability in blind or tree-stand hunting, while longer rods add front-end balance for open-field shots

Prefer adjustable weight systems

Stabilizers with removable or adjustable weights let you tune front-end mass for quieter shots and consistent follow-through without buying multiple rods

Choose damping over raw mass when stealth matters

Damping systems and vibration-absorbing materials reduce noise and hand shock more effectively than adding only heavy weights, improving shot concealment

Consider carbon for weight-to-stiffness ratio

Carbon-fiber rods typically provide high stiffness with less bulk, ideal for hunters who need strength without excessive weight

Check attachment features and compatibility

Quick-detach threads and standard mounting sizes simplify switching stabilizers or removing them for transport on compound bows
